## Inventory Reconciliation Job

The Stockmere reconciliation job runs nightly. It pulls warehouse counts, compares them against ledger quantities in Tallyforge, and emits a discrepancy report. Discrepancies above the tolerance threshold open a review task automatically. Do not rerun the job manually during the pull window; it locks the ledger tables. If a run fails, check the last checkpoint before restarting — it resumes, not restarts. Thresholds, schedules, and the restart procedure are documented on the internal reconciliation page.

runbook for tagug-hafog: https://jira.lumiclabs.internal/projects/pages/pages/9773c0d8

Hey — quick handover on the Pinemarten profile store sharding. Shards 0–5 are migrated; 6 and 7 move tonight during the low-traffic window. Dual-writes are on, so a stuck migration just means stale reads, not data loss. If the reconciler alarm fires, pause the cutover script and don't improvise. Any doubts, page the person who owns this.

signatory, kahip-tadug: Rusox Jorius Casdor

## Runbook: Trailstone Audit-Log Viewer

Before each release, confirm the viewer can render the last 24 hours of audit events without pagination errors. If pages hang, the usual cause is an index rebuild on the events table; wait for it to finish rather than restarting the service, which drops in-flight queries. Export checks should show matching row counts between the viewer and the raw table. For manual verification, query the audit database directly using the connection string below.

database URL for bahop-yagep: mssql://sildor_svc:35ha7jz@db-fb6d.nelvrodyn.example:5432/casath